Understanding the Anatomy
Before diving into techniques for cunnilingus, it’s crucial to understand the anatomy of the vulva. The vulva encompasses the external female genitalia, which includes the labia (majora and minora), clitoris, vaginal opening, and urethral opening. Each of these parts can be sensitive and responsive to oral stimulation, contributing to overall pleasure.
The Clitoris:
The most sensitive part of the vulva, the clitoris, has more than 8,000 nerve endings, making it a primary target for pleasure. It’s vital to approach this area with care and attention, as overstimulation can lead to discomfort.
The Labia:
The labia are also sensitive and can respond positively to gentle licking and kissing. Each individual may have different preferences, so paying attention to feedback is key.
The Vaginal Opening:
While focusing on oral stimulation, don’t neglect the vaginal opening. Light touches or kisses around this area can increase arousal.

Safety and Hygiene
Sexual health and hygiene are vital aspects of any intimate encounter. Here are essential tips for practicing safe oral sex.
1. Maintain Oral Health
Ensure that both partners practice good oral hygiene. Brushing teeth and flossing regularly can reduce the risk of oral infections.
2. Use Barriers
Using barriers such as dental dams or condoms can help reduce the risk of sexually transmitted infections (STIs). These should be used especially if you or your partner have not been tested recently.
3. Communicate Regularly
Discuss health status and STI testing with your partner openly. Clear communication about sexual health contributes significantly to building trust and safety.
4. Avoid Risks During Menstruation
Some couples choose to avoid oral sex during menstruation due to personal preferences. If you wish to continue during this time, using a dental dam or soft silicone barrier can help alleviate concerns.
